James's Bio

My name is James Triggs and I am here to lend my insight and knowledge on pro wrestling which will occasionally cross-over into MMA. I''m a developing pro wrestling historian and I answer questions on pro wrestling here: http://www.allexperts.com/ep/1847-101820/Pro-Wrestling/James-Triggs.htm. I'll let you make up your mind as to whether I'm a true expert or not. Feel free to ask me questions if you wish.

Due to AllExperts, I am exposed to people aspiring to be pro wrestlers. More than anyone, I understand the limitations wrestlers have and how many forget that they are only human. Fans don't realise just how difficult it is to become a pro wrestler, let alone succeed as one. I understand the human side to pro wrestling and that is crucial to knowing the business, let alone understanding it.

Here on Bleacher Report, I aim to cover more than just one single promotion. I will also delve back into time to compare, contrast and comment on the business today. I hope to introduce readers to something new and I hope to foster understanding about pro wrestling. I will discuss matters of importance to pro wrestling, not merely "news" and I hope to get those who aren't pro wrestling fans to understand what its all about.

I will throw the spotlight on independent wrestlers, promotions and the greats of the business and review matches and cards for those who may wish to watch it- or for those in the pro wrestling business to learn from.
